129: Chapter 129 The Silver Clock!

"Good! Contract the formation! Create an opening for their damage output!"

Reno immediately commanded his team to defend with all their might, drawing the phantoms' attacks.

Lu Yin, meanwhile, summoned Krausi and ordered him to unleash a skill at the central silver clock.

"Thousand Souls Devouring Sun Arrow!"

A brilliant light flashed in Krausi's eyes. He drew his bone bow to its full extent in an instant, and an arrow wreathed in black necrotic energy took form.

*Whoosh!*

The arrow, as if condensed from ten thousand souls, left the bowstring. It shot straight towards the silver clock, carrying with it the sound of mournful wails.

*Clang!*

But just as the arrow was about to collide with the silver clock, time in the entire hall seemed to freeze for an instant.

The next second, a silvery, watery membrane of light suddenly rippled across the surface of the clock.

When the arrow struck the light membrane, it was as if it had plunged into a mire—its speed drastically reduced.

The black necrotic energy and the silvery light clashed violently, emitting a sizzling sound, yet it couldn't penetrate even a fraction.

"As expected, it has protection."

Lu Yin's gaze sharpened, and he immediately signaled for Krausi to continue attacking.

*Whoosh! Whoosh! Whoosh!*

Krausi's arrows shot towards the silver clock in rapid succession, each carrying necrotic energy capable of tearing space.

However, that layer of silvery light membrane undulated as if it had a life of its own, dissolving every attack.

"Brother Lu Yin, hurry! We can't hold on much longer!"

From the other side, Reno and the others shouted urgently.

Watching their figures struggling clumsily amidst the phantoms, Lu Yin fell into brief contemplation.

Reno and his team were definitely hiding something from them. Moreover, while they appeared extremely flustered, their eyes held no fear of failure.

From this, Lu Yin deduced that Reno and his team had very likely entered this Tower of Time before and were probably intimately familiar with this Dungeon.

"Brother Lu Yin, don't just stand there! Quickly use your skills to attack that silver clock!"

Reno's voice grew increasingly hurried, even carrying a hint of urging that was hard to detect.

While desperately blocking the longsword slashes from the ancient knight phantoms with his shield, he kept a tight watch on Lu Yin's movements from the corner of his eye.

Lu Yin instantly understood. Reno wanted to drain their skills, forcing their powerful moves into cooldown.

After all, the more powerful the move, the longer its cooldown.

And once their ultimate skills entered cooldown, the combat power of the Professionals themselves would naturally be significantly diminished during that period.

Lu Yin's gaze swept quickly between the silver clock and Reno's team, a plan already forming in his mind.

He deliberately let a touch of "urgency" show on his face and barked at Krausi, "Attack with full force!"

As the most loyal Legion Commander, Krausi naturally executed the order perfectly.

Necrotic energy surged around him, enveloping his bone bow in thick black mist.

An arrow of darkness, far more condensed than before and radiating an ominous aura, began to take shape. Its powerful energy fluctuations caused the surrounding space to warp slightly.

This strike looked astonishingly formidable, clearly a major skill requiring charging.

"Yes! That's it! Break it quickly!"

Seeing this, a flash of triumphant joy for his scheme succeeding crossed Reno's eyes.

But verbally, he urged even more urgently. The movements with which he blocked the phantom attacks also seemed to become more "vigorous," drawing the attention of most phantoms onto himself.

Aside from being unattackable, the attack power of these phantoms wasn't actually very high.

"Annihilation Judgment!"

The dark arrow condensed with terrifying necrotic energy in Krausi's hands shot towards the silver clock with a shriek that tore through the air.

Wherever the arrow passed, space seemed to be corroded, leaving behind faint black trails.

Reno stared intently at this scene, his eyes flickering with barely concealed anticipation.

*Boom!*

A deafening explosion sounded as the black arrow violently collided with the silver clock.

However, even such a ferocious strike still failed to break the silvery light membrane surrounding the clock.

"Brother Lu Yin, I feel these phantoms have clearly weakened! Do your teammates have any more powerful moves? Don't hold back now!"

Reno continued shouting, with a hint of deliberate anxiety.

"Alright. Milian, Ling Ying, quickly use your highest-damage skills to attack the silver clock."

Lu Yin nodded in reply.

Milian and Ling Ying exchanged a glance and immediately understood.

They too had seen through Reno's ulterior motives, but now was not the time to expose them.

"Feathers of Light Dance!"

Dazzling holy light erupted from Milian's body as a pair of light wings unfurled behind her.

She transformed into a streak of flowing light charging towards the silver clock. Countless feathers of light scattered and flew as she spun.

"Falcon Slash!"

Ling Ying transformed into a raptor form. Like a swift hunting falcon, her talons gleamed with a cold light as she tore through the sky, slashing fiercely towards the silver clock!

Their attacks landed on the silver clock almost simultaneously, erupting in a dazzling burst of light.

The light membrane on the silver clock's surface rippled violently, yet still stubbornly withstood all the assaults.

Under the cover of the light, the corner of Reno's mouth lifted slightly, a gleam of success flashing in his eyes.

He could see that Lu Yin and his teammates had already unleashed powerful attack skills one after another. Presumably, these ultimate moves had all entered their cooldown state.

He calculated the time in his mind, then suddenly shouted loudly.

"Brother Lu Yin, just a little more! Keep attacking, we're about to break this clock!"

"Alright!" Lu Yin pretended to play along with Reno's act, signaling Milian and Ling Ying to continue attacking.

*Boom! Boom! Boom!*

After another round of assaults, the seemingly impregnable light membrane outside the silver clock shattered with a crash.

The silver clock itself also shattered along with the light membrane.

"Success!"

Reno and his team looked delighted. The phantoms attacking them also dissipated at the same moment.

Just as everyone breathed a sigh of relief, a staircase of light extended down from the void. In front of the steps, a treasure chest slowly materialized.

"Brother Lu Yin, in Dungeons like this, we always collect the loot together first, then split it equally between the two teams after we get out."

"To show our sincerity, why don't your team hold onto the loot first?"

After a brief recovery, Reno spoke to Lu Yin and the others with a sincere smile.

A light flickered in Lu Yin's eyes. Looking at Reno's utterly earnest expression, the cold sneer in his heart grew stronger.

On the surface, however, he showed just the right amount of hesitation, then nodded as if moved by the other's sincerity.

"Since Captain Reno trusts us so much, we won't stand on ceremony."

As he spoke, he gave Milian a meaningful look.

Milian understood. She stepped forward and opened the treasure chest.

Inside was a shimmering, iridescent gem of seven colors—a stone of god.

"Haha, good luck! The reward is actually a stone of god!"

A flash of barely perceptible greed crossed Reno's eyes, but it was quickly masked by his enthusiastic smile.

"Heh, without Brother Reno bringing us here, we wouldn't have had such a bountiful harvest."

Lu Yin smiled on the surface, taking the stone of god Milian handed him.

The smile on Reno's face grew even more enthusiastic. He took a step forward, his tone hearty.

"Brother Lu Yin, let's continue exploring upwards. There must be even better treasures inside this tower!"

Lu Yin put away the stone of god and asked casually, "Captain Reno seems quite familiar with this tower?"

Reno's smile stiffened for an instant but quickly returned to normal.

"Not at all, not at all. This is our first time here too. We're just making guesses based on experience."

"Is that so?" Lu Yin smiled meaningfully and didn't press further.

The two teams walked up along the staircase of light.

Lu Yin secretly gave Milian and Ling Ying a meaningful look. The three of them tacitly slowed their pace, putting some distance between themselves and Reno's team.
